Episode #050: Tom Evans

Tom Evans is an assistant strength & conditioning coach at the University of Delaware. He oversees the training for the women’s lacrosse and men’s lacrosse teams in addition to assisting with the football program. Prior to arriving at UDel in 2017, Evans was an assistant strength coach at Elkin Sports Performance in Richmond, VA. 

In addition to Evans coaching experience, he has an extensive athletic background in both team and strength sports. He’s gone from offensive lineman at the University of Richmond to earning a spot on the Green Bay Packers for the 2017 pre-season. Following his football career he began competing in strongman and earned his professional strongman status this year after finishing 2nd overall at Strongman Corporation’s National Championship in the Super Heavyweight class.
